首页
学习
活动
专区
工具
TVP
发布
精选内容/技术社群/优惠产品,尽在小程序
立即前往

PowerShell列出链接到文件共享上的文件夹的组中的用户

PowerShell是一种用于自动化任务和配置管理的脚本语言,它在Windows操作系统中广泛应用于系统管理和云计算领域。在PowerShell中,可以使用以下命令来列出链接到文件共享上的文件夹的组中的用户:

代码语言:txt
复制
Get-WmiObject -Class Win32_Share | ForEach-Object {
    $shareName = $_.Name
    $sharePath = $_.Path
    $shareACL = Get-Acl -Path $sharePath
    $shareACL.Access | Where-Object { $_.IsInherited -eq $false } | ForEach-Object {
        $user = $_.IdentityReference.Value
        $group = $_.AccessControlType
        Write-Output "共享名称:$shareName,共享路径:$sharePath,用户:$user,组:$group"
    }
}

上述命令通过Get-WmiObject获取所有文件共享的信息,然后使用ForEach-Object遍历每个文件共享。对于每个文件共享,我们获取其路径,并使用Get-Acl获取其访问控制列表(ACL)。然后,我们筛选出非继承的访问控制项,并使用ForEach-Object遍历每个访问控制项。最后,我们输出共享名称、共享路径、用户和组的信息。

这个命令可以帮助管理员快速了解链接到文件共享上的文件夹的组中的用户。在实际应用中,可以根据需要对输出进行进一步处理,例如导出到CSV文件或与其他任务集成。

腾讯云提供了一系列云计算产品,包括云服务器、云数据库、云存储等,可以满足各种云计算需求。具体推荐的腾讯云产品和产品介绍链接地址如下:

  • 云服务器(CVM):提供弹性计算能力,支持多种操作系统和应用场景。了解更多:腾讯云云服务器
  • 云数据库MySQL版(CDB):提供高性能、可扩展的MySQL数据库服务。了解更多:腾讯云云数据库MySQL版
  • 云对象存储(COS):提供安全、可靠的对象存储服务,适用于存储和处理各种类型的数据。了解更多:腾讯云云对象存储
  • 云函数(SCF):无服务器计算服务,支持按需运行代码,无需管理服务器。了解更多:腾讯云云函数
  • 人工智能平台(AI):提供丰富的人工智能服务和工具,包括图像识别、语音识别、自然语言处理等。了解更多:腾讯云人工智能平台

以上是腾讯云的一些推荐产品,可以根据具体需求选择适合的产品来支持云计算和开发工作。

页面内容是否对你有帮助?
有帮助
没帮助

相关·内容

VBA程序:列出文件夹及其子文件夹指定文件

标签:VBA,自定义函数 我想要列出文件夹及其子文件夹名为testExcel文件,如何使用VBA程序实现?...Error Resume Next For i = 0 To lst.ListCount - 1 Debug.Print lst.List(i).Value Next End Sub '目的: 列出路径文件...'参数: strPath = 要搜索路径. ' strFileSpec = "*.*" 除非另有指定. ' bIncludeSubfolders: 如果为True,同时从strPath文件夹返回结果...如果不, 则将文件在立即窗口列出. ' 列表框必须具有其Row Source Type属性设置为Value列表. '方法:FilDir()添加项到集合, 对子文件夹递归调用自身....vbNullString colDirList.Add strFolder & strTemp strTemp = Dir Loop If bIncludeSubfolders Then '建立另外子文件夹集合

11310
  • VMware Workstation 11 Ubuntu 14.04 VMware Tools 问题 :没有显示共享文件夹

    症状:主要表现在Win7用VM11安装Ubuntu14.04,安装完自带VMware Tools之后,/mnt/hgfs 没有前面已经设置好共享文件夹。...国内网站上也很少有关于这类问题说明,查到一篇文章[链接]有说明在win8下使用vmware11和ubuntu14.10,也没能解决我问题。...具体解决方法是参考一篇英语网文[链接],步骤记录如下: 安装 open-vm-tools 这可能是在客户机里实现VMware Tools功能最简单办法。...虚拟机”菜单安装VMware Tools子菜单挂载VMware Tools镜像,挂载完成后把VMware Tools光盘镜像VMwareTools-9.9.2-2496486.tar.gz拷贝到之前下载路径.../untar-and-patch-and-compile.sh 然后……没然后了,/mnt/hgfs/已经出现了我希望看到共享文件夹

    1.9K20

    Linux 设置windows可见文件夹共享,创建只拥有读权限共享用户,samba工具安装,“smbpasswd: command not found“问题解决

    linux 设置 windows 可见共享文件夹 第一章:文件夹共享设置方法 ① 设置文件共享,只拥有读权限 ② windows 用户访问测试 ③ samba 服务安装,"smbpasswd: command...not found"问题解决 第一章:文件夹共享设置方法 ① 设置文件共享,只拥有读权限 首先通过 useradd username 添加一个用户。...ncc_home/ read only = yes guest ok = no write list = @root 参数说明: [smb_name] 共享文件夹名字...list 允许写用户,可以填写整个用户:@用户名 配置完配置文件后,重启 samba 服务才能生效。...② windows 用户访问测试 win+R 打开运行。 可以看到我共享文件夹名了。 找个文件删除一下,提示文件访问被拒绝。

    2.4K10

    Cobalt Strike最实用24条命令(建议收藏)

    Beacon命令行:cd,切换文件夹;ls,列出目录;download,下载文件;upload,上传文件;execute,执行文件;mv,移动文件;mkdir,创建文件夹;delete,删除文件或者文件夹...“net group \\target ”命令用于指定名,以获取域控制器中指定用户列表。 net localgroup:枚举当前系统本地。...“net localgroup \\target ”命令用于指定名,以获取目标机器本地用户列表。 net logons:列出登录用户。...net sessions:列出会话。 net share:列出共享目录和文件。 net user:列出用户。 net time:显示时间。...例如,“run cmd ipconfig”在本质和“shell ipconfig”一样,但使用“run ipconfig”,就相当于直接调用系统system32文件夹ipconfig.exe,如图所示

    1.7K10

    Cobalt Strike最实用24条命令(建议收藏)

    Beacon命令行:cd,切换文件夹;ls,列出目录;download,下载文件;upload,上传文件;execute,执行文件;mv,移动文件;mkdir,创建文件夹;delete,删除文件或者文件夹...“net group \\target ”命令用于指定名,以获取域控制器中指定用户列表。 net localgroup:枚举当前系统本地。...“net localgroup \\target ”命令用于指定名,以获取目标机器本地用户列表。 net logons:列出登录用户。...net sessions:列出会话。 net share:列出共享目录和文件。 net user:列出用户。 net time:显示时间。...例如,“run cmd ipconfig”在本质和“shell ipconfig”一样,但使用“run ipconfig”,就相当于直接调用系统system32文件夹ipconfig.exe,如图所示

    41710

    解决 mklink 使用各种坑(硬链接,软链接符号链接,目录链接)

    解决 mklink 使用各种坑(硬链接,软链接/符号链接,目录链接) 2018-03-08 12:23 通过 mklink 命令可以创建文件文件夹链接...例如,为 D:\OneDrive\Foo 文件夹创建链接到 D:\Foo,那么 D:\OneDrive\Foo 中有一个 .git 文件时,绝大多数程序都会以为 D:\Foo 也存在 .git 文件,...使用方式 适用于 快捷方式小箭头 不带参数 文件 有 /D 文件夹 有 /J 文件夹 有 /H 文件 无 上面的表格顺序,从上到下行为从越来越像快捷方式到越来越像两个独立文件夹。...0x02 坑:权限 默认我们用户账户是 Administrators ,会继承它权限设定。正常情况下,我们使用 mklink 是可以成功执行。...这时,使用管理员权限启动 cmd 是最简单做法。不过也可以考虑在 本地安全策略(secpol.msc)\本地策略\用户权利分配 添加当前用户

    30K11

    记一次对HTB:Timelapse渗透测试

    (-L列出共享和-N空身份验证) 其中$是所有 Windows 系统默认共享,其余几个可能是新建出来。 接着使用crackmapexec来进行获取信息,-u输入任意账户。...如果没有圈数,支持团队很难管理为每个系统保留唯一本地管理员密码。这会导致共享凭据,这意味着当攻击者在系统获得提升权限时,他们可以转储共享凭据并使用它来访问其他系统。...获取user.txt 使用net use 查看用户权限。 使用whmai /priv 查看用户所属。 检查PowerShell历史文件 查看PowerShell 历史文件。...这个在应急响应,检查windows主机,可以查看一下这个目录。...使用 LAPS,DC 管理域中计算机本地管理员密码。通常创建一用户并授予他们读取这些密码权限,从而允许受信任管理员访问所有本地管理员密码。

    67110

    内网学习笔记 | 4、域内信息收集

    group - 查找目录 dsquery ou - 查找目录组织单位 dsquery site - 查找目录站点 dsquery server - 查找目录域控制器 dsquery...\\computername 指定要列出登录信息计算机名称。 Username 指定用户名,在网络搜索该用户登录计算机。...如果没有指定,则在Domain Admins搜索 -c 对已找到共享目录/文件访问权限进行检查 -i interval 枚举主机之间等待秒数 -j jitter...等,要使用 PowerView 脚本需要将 PowerView 文件夹复制到 PowerShell Module 文件夹内, Module 文件夹路径可以通过在 PowerShell 输入$Env...Invoke-UserEventHunter: 根据用户日志查询某域用户登陆过哪些域机器 Empire Empireuser_hunter模块用于查找域管理员登陆机器,使用 powershell

    3.4K20

    内网渗透|基于文件传输 RDP 反向攻击

    其基本原理就是Windows 远程桌面客户端 mstsc 有一个盘符挂载选项,如果勾选了该选项,会开启磁盘共享功能,相当于将你磁盘再远程主机上共享,你可以通过类似于 SMB 文件传输命令那样将位于远程主机上文件复制到客户端主机上...将文件复制到连接远程主机本机# \\tsclient\盘符 如下图,我们使用 “tsclient” 列出了客户端主机上 C 盘目录: image-20210712213922868 如下图所示,我们使用...但要注意是,只有通过远程登陆用户才可以在远程主机访问 tsclient,其他在远程主机上本地登录用户是无论如何也无法访问 tsclient 。...我们思路是,在远程主机启动项写入一个 .bat 脚本(run.bat),当一个客户端用户通过远程桌面连接到这个远程主机时,在登陆之后会立即执行这个启动项 run.bat 脚本。...但正常情况下,且不说同时维护多台主机运维人员,即使是普通用户,当他需要本地与远程主机有频繁文件传输时,打开驱动器选项后通过简单地文件拖拽就能实现本地主机与远程主机文件传输,这无疑是十分方便

    2.9K20

    内网渗透 | 浅谈域渗透组策略及gpp运用

    0x1.2 SYSVOL 解决办法之一是为认证数据采取SYSVOL,SYSVOL是AD(活动目录)里面一个存储域公共文件服务器副本共享文件夹,所有的认证用户都可以读取。...在域里任何用户可以搜索SYSVOL共享带有cpassword字样XML文件,里面包含了AES加密密码。 ?...目录是AD域中一个共享文件夹,该文件夹在AD活动目录安装时候被创建。...这个漏洞产生原因是 使用了GPP功能,如果输入了用户密码的话,那么密码就会以AES 256加密形式存储在SYSVOL文件夹以XML后缀结尾xml文件,这个密码加密密钥由微软官方给出可以进行解密...3.查看OU信息 powershell Get-DomainOU -identity GPPVuln 发现有个GPOlink链接信息,然后我们根据这个GPUD去相应文件夹进行搜索就可以了 ?

    2.7K20

    浅谈域渗透组策略及gpp运用

    SYSVOL 解决办法之一是为认证数据采取SYSVOL,SYSVOL是AD(活动目录)里面一个存储域公共文件服务器副本共享文件夹,所有的认证用户都可以读取。...在域里任何用户可以搜索SYSVOL共享带有cpassword字样XML文件,里面包含了AES加密密码。...目录 SYSVOL目录是AD域中一个共享文件夹,该文件夹在AD活动目录安装时候被创建。...wp思路自己走一遍那个流程 我们在指定GPPVuln这个OU添加个账户 下面我们演示如何在域中根据该用户名称来进行针对性GPP搜索 简单信息收集: 1.查看域内共享 powershell...OU 3.查看OU信息 powershell Get-DomainOU -identity GPPVuln 发现有个GPPlink链接信息,然后我们根据这个GPUD去相应文件夹进行搜索就可以了

    1.5K10

    攻击本地主机漏洞(下)

    共享命令”文件夹exe可执行文件。...最后一步是查看我们可以从已知\u hosts文件识别哪些主机。这将列出用户接到其他SSH服务器SSH主机密钥,这可能会提供潜在目标的数字足迹。...MITRE ATT&CK框架以下哪项技术被确定为“发现”战术?(选择所有适用项。) A. 枚举本地或共享文件系统文件和目录。 B. 搜索本地或域级别的和权限设置。 C....A.B.枚举本地或共享文件系统文件和目录(文件和目录发现:T1083)和搜索本地或域级别的和权限设置(权限发现:T1069)是与获取态势感知相关两种技术。...使用groups或id-a命令语法,您将能够看到用户是哪些一部分。在/etc/sudoers文件,可以使用本地操作系统特定sudo权限配置用户

    3.2K10

    如何创建修改远程仓库 + 如何删除远程仓库 + 如何删除远程仓库某个文件文件夹 + 如何使用git将本地仓库连接到多个远程仓库

    六、删除Github已有的仓库某个文件文件夹(即删除远程仓库某个文件文件夹) 我们知道,在Github我们只能删除仓库,并不能删除文件或者文件夹,所以只能用命令来解决。...即我们通过删除本地仓库某个文件文件夹后,再将本地仓库与远程仓库同步,即可删除远程仓库某个文件文件夹。...6.1、本地仓库和远程仓库同时删除文件文件夹 1、我们先在本地仓库删除掉文件a.txt ? 2、然后执行以下命令,即可删除远程仓库文件了 ? 删除远程仓库文件夹同理。不在演示。...6.2、只删除远程仓库文件文件夹,不删除本地仓库文件文件夹 假如我们想要在远程仓库中将文件夹test01删除掉,但在本地仓库并不想把它删除: ? 在命令窗口输入以下命令: ?...七、如何使用git将本地仓库连接到多个远程仓库 1、先在GiuHub(国外)、Gitee码云(国内) 和 Coding(国内) 分别新建一个远程仓库,参考“二、创建远程仓库”。

    7.4K20

    Exchange邮箱服务器后利用

    使用PSSession连接到Exchange服务器 2. 判断使用用户是否被加入到角色”Mailbox Import Export” 如果未被添加,需要添加用户 3.... "outAll" -LogLevel Suppress| Out-Null #搜索指定用户administrator包含单词pass邮件并保存到用户testout文件夹 Search-Mailbox..." -TargetFolder "outAll" 搜索指定用户administrator包含单词pass邮件并保存到用户testout文件夹: UsePSSessionToSearchMailfromExchange...#枚举所有邮箱用户,导出包含关键词pass邮件至用户test文件夹out(不保存日志) Get-Mailbox|Search-Mailbox -SearchQuery `"*pass*`" -TargetMailbox..."test" -TargetFolder "outall" -LogLevel Suppress #搜索邮箱用户test,导出包含关键词pass邮件至用户test文件夹out(不保存日志) Search-Mailbox

    3K10

    【建议收藏】历时一年内网学习笔记合集

    A 表示用户账号 G 表示全局 U 表示通用 DL 表示域本地 P 表示资源权限 0x02 PowerShell 1、介绍 PowerShell 可以简单理解为 cmd 高级版,cmd 能做事在...如果没有指定,则在Domain Admins搜索-c 对已找到共享目录/文件访问权限进行检查-i interval 枚举主机之间等待秒数-j jitter...文件夹复制到 PowerShell Module 文件夹内, Module 文件夹路径可以通过在 PowerShell 输入$Env:PSModulePath查看,我这里将其复制到了C:\Program...17、找到域用户可以RDP工作站 18、找到域用户可以RDP服务器 19、查找域用户危险权限 20、找到高价值群体能够支持kerberoable成员 21、列出所有kerberoable用户...首先开启共享,将 C 盘 inetpub 文件夹设置为 everyone 可读写,执行如下命令: net share inetpub=c:\inetpub /grant:everyone,full 导出用户电子邮件

    3.1K10

    渗透测试神器CobaltStrike使用教程

    2.cd切换到下载好CobaltStrike工具文件夹目录,启动运行服务端。 ./teamserver ip 密码 nohub ....[/path/to/c2.profile] 可选参数 指定C2通信配置文件,体现其强大扩展性 [YYYY-MM-DD] 可选参数 所有payload终止时间 复制 (2)客户端 1.连接到服务端...(3)常用命令    argue                     进程参数欺骗    blockdlls                 在子进程阻止非MicrosoftDLLs文件    ...downloads                 列出正在进行文件下载    drives                    列出目标盘符    elevate                  ...reg                       查询注册表    rev2self                  恢复原始令牌    rm                        删除文件文件夹

    3.6K20
    领券